Fred VanVleet (often stylized as Fred VanVleet) is a professional basketball player in the NBA, known for his sharpshooting, defensive prowess, and leadership as a point guard. Currently with the Houston Rockets, he previously won an NBA Championship with the Toronto Raptors in 2019 and became an All-Star.
